Soluviljelyn, also known as cell culture, is a technique used in biology to grow cells or tissues outside of their natural environment. This involves maintaining sterile conditions in a laboratory to prevent contamination by microorganisms. Cells are typically grown in a liquid or semi-solid medium that provides essential nutrients, growth factors, and the correct pH for their survival and proliferation.
